Pelham Bay Park in the northeast section of the Bronx is a lesser … WebFeb 12, 2024 · A tiny fish, menhaden eat by filtering tiny plants and particles from the water, which LoBue describes as “turning sunlight into whales.”. Although, since menhaden are eaten by so many other fish and wildlife, they are best known by their moniker, “the most important fish in the sea.”. WebThe Fish and Wildlife Act of 1956 establishes a comprehensive national fish and wildlife policy and authorizes the Secretary of the Interior to take steps required for the … how cancel fitbit premiumWebFeb 23, 2024 · Coyotes are firmly established throughout all New York counties except Long Island and New York City. Their numbers have been estimated at between 20,000 and 30,000. Coyotes are abundant throughout New York state.
